Output b0d61651f4d77a6c2a3162037078724e0df66b985e67e43237aa90ff059bda39:0

value
43395440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0413094ba1cbded00d6fea67fb4d8c7a131fb27 OP_EQUAL
address
3N8mNyhRuFRM1hNgrHoCHFD2nfjUUi8bNf
transaction
b0d61651f4d77a6c2a3162037078724e0df66b985e67e43237aa90ff059bda39
spent
true